Hawke Multimedia has spent more than eight years working with virtual reality and 360-degree imaging technologies, exploring ways to apply these tools beyond traditional marketing and media production. Our focus has been on using immersive technology to support public safety training, operational familiarization, education, and community outreach.

In 2025, Hawke Multimedia expanded its capabilities by adopting a new professional platform for building and hosting immersive virtual environments. These environments (commonly referred to as digital twins, VR models, or 360 tours) allow organizations to document facilities, vehicles, equipment, and operational spaces in an interactive format that can be accessed through any modern web browser.

This platform allows Hawke Multimedia to provide secure, reliable access to immersive environments while maintaining the flexibility organizations require. Tours can be fully white-labeled to match an agency’s branding, deployed under custom domains, and structured for either public viewing or controlled access. The system also allows for large-scale environments with virtually unlimited panoramic images, enabling entire facilities, fleets of apparatus, or large operational areas to be documented within a single cohesive model.

By combining ground-level capture, drone imagery, and specialized 360 imaging systems, Hawke Multimedia can integrate land, sea, and air assets into one unified interactive environment. These immersive models can support training, equipment familiarization, facility orientation, and public education.

Now in 2026, Hawke Multimedia has expanded these capabilities even further through the development of advanced custom interactive features. These systems allow immersive environments to go beyond simple walkthroughs and function as interactive training and engagement platforms.

We can now implement a variety of custom solutions including engagement tracking, progress monitoring, guided training elements, and other specialized features designed to enhance both training and user interaction.

• Fully Immersive 360° Virtual Environments
High-resolution 360° imagery allows users to explore facilities, vehicles, equipment, and environments interactively through a web browser. These environments function as digital twins that replicate real-world locations for training, planning, education, and public engagement.

• White-Labeled VR Deployments
Virtual environments can be fully branded to match an agency or organization. Custom domains, logos, and branding elements allow the experience to appear as a native part of the organization’s own digital infrastructure.

• Unlimited Scene Environments
Large environments can be built without strict scene limits, allowing entire facilities, campuses, fleets of apparatus, or operational areas to be captured within a single immersive model.

• Land, Air, and Marine Integration
Multiple capture methods including ground-based imaging and aerial drone imagery can be combined into a single interactive model, allowing organizations to showcase facilities, vehicles, aircraft, vessels, and surrounding environments together.

• Multi-Experience Collection Systems
Multiple virtual environments can be grouped together under a single access point. This allows organizations to create collections such as complete apparatus fleets, training modules, or facility networks within one organized portal.

• Persistent On-Screen Information Panels
Important information such as instructions, safety notices, branding, or training guidance can remain visible while users explore the environment through fixed-position interface panels.

• Interactive SmartTool Inventory System
A drag-and-drop interactive system that allows users to select and place tools or equipment within training scenarios. This system can be used for operational training, equipment familiarization, and decision-making exercises.

• Progress Tracking System
A visual progress indicator tracks user interaction as they move through an environment. Hidden or visible checkpoints allow organizations to measure how much of the environment has been explored.

• Discovery Point Interaction System
Hidden interaction triggers can be embedded directly into the environment, allowing users to locate hazards, evidence, or important items without obvious markers. This supports training exercises such as safety inspections, scavenger hunts, or forensic identification.

• Session Login & Contact Capture
An entry prompt can request user information such as name, email, or agency before accessing the environment. This allows organizations to track participation or restrict access to specific audiences.

• Approved Email Access Control
Access to immersive environments can be restricted to pre-approved email addresses stored in a secure database. Users without authorization are prevented from entering the environment.

• Real-Time Engagement Tracking
User activity within the environment can be logged and recorded, allowing organizations to measure participation, identify completed sections, and review engagement data.

• Instructor Dashboard & Session Monitoring
Training administrators can review user interaction data through a dashboard interface, allowing instructors to track participation, completion progress, and session activity.

• Live Note-Taking Module
Users can record notes during the immersive experience. Notes are automatically synchronized to a central database, allowing instructors or administrators to review observations and responses.

• Session Timer & Time-Limited Experiences
Training environments can include countdown timers to simulate operational pressure or enforce time limits. When time expires, the system can lock the environment and display a completion or timeout message.

• Embedded Static Instruction Panels
Custom instructional images, diagrams, legends, or icons can be permanently embedded within the environment to guide users through tasks or training objectives.

• Gamified Training Environments
Interactive elements such as progress tracking, discovery points, and tool selection systems can be combined to create structured training scenarios and challenge-based learning environments.

• Secure Cloud Infrastructure
Virtual environments are hosted through secure, professionally managed infrastructure designed to support organizational deployments and reliable long-term access.

• Cross-Platform Compatibility
Experiences can be viewed on desktops, laptops, tablets, smartphones, and most VR headsets through standard web browsers without requiring specialized software installations.

• Tour Migration from Other Platforms
Existing virtual tours created on other platforms such as those produced using systems like Matterport can often be migrated into our immersive environment platform. This allows organizations to preserve their existing capture work while gaining access to expanded capabilities, custom interactive features, white-label deployment, and advanced training integrations without needing to recreate their entire environment from scratch.
